Artificial Intelligence Becomes Ubiquitous

AI has moved beyond experimentation and is now integrated into nearly every sector. By 2030, AI will not only automate routine tasks but also enhance human creativity and decision-making. In healthcare, AI-powered diagnostics will detect diseases earlier, while in education, personalized learning paths will adapt to each student's needs. The convergence of AI with other technologies like the Internet of Things (IoT) and 5G will create smart cities that optimize traffic, energy use, and public safety. Sustainability as a Core Business Imperative

Climate change and resource scarcity are forcing businesses and governments to prioritize sustainability. By 2030, we will see a massive shift towards circular economies, renewable energy, and green technologies. Companies that fail to adopt sustainable practices will lose consumer trust and face regulatory penalties. Innovations such as carbon capture, vertical farming, and biodegradable materials will become mainstream. The trend towards ethical consumption will also drive demand for transparent supply chains and eco-friendly products.

The Metaverse and Immersive Experiences

The metaverse—a collective virtual shared space—will evolve from a niche concept to a mainstream digital environment. By 2030, augmented reality (AR) and virtual reality (VR) will transform entertainment, education, and remote work. Imagine attending a business meeting as a hologram or exploring historical events through immersive storytelling. Digital twins of physical objects will allow engineers to simulate and optimize designs before building them. However, challenges around data privacy and digital addiction will need to be addressed.

Quantum Computing Breaks Barriers

Quantum computing promises to solve problems beyond the reach of classical computers. While still in its infancy, by 2030 we may see early commercial applications in drug discovery, cryptography, and complex optimization. For example, quantum algorithms could simulate molecular interactions to design new materials or accelerate the development of vaccines. This technology could revolutionize industries from finance to logistics. Decentralization and Web3

Blockchain technology and decentralized systems are challenging traditional centralized models. Web3—the next generation of the internet—will give users ownership of their data and digital assets. Decentralized finance (DeFi) will reshape banking, while non-fungible tokens (NFTs) will go beyond digital art to represent ownership of real-world assets like property. However, scalability issues and regulatory hurdles will need to be overcome for widespread adoption.

The Evolution of Work

The pandemic accelerated remote work, but by 2030, hybrid models will be the norm. The gig economy will expand, and lifelong learning will become essential as job roles change. Soft skills like adaptability, empathy, and creativity will be highly valued alongside technical expertise. Companies will invest in employee well-being and flexible work arrangements to attract talent. Biotechnology and Human Augmentation

Advances in genetics, AI, and robotics are blurring the line between biology and technology. Gene editing tools like CRISPR could eradicate hereditary diseases, while brain-computer interfaces may restore movement to paralyzed patients. Wearable devices will monitor health in real-time, and bioprinting could create replacement organs. Ethical debates around human enhancement and data privacy will intensify.

Cybersecurity in a Hyperconnected World

As digital dependence grows, so do cyber threats. By 2030, cybersecurity will be integrated into every device and system from the ground up. AI-driven security will detect and neutralize attacks faster than humans. Zero-trust architectures will become standard, and quantum-resistant encryption will protect against future quantum threats. Companies will prioritize cyber resilience to avoid massive data breaches.
